Satellites are powered primarily by solar panels that convert sunlight into electricity, although some specialized missions rely on radioisotope thermoelectric generators (RTGs) for power in deep space or under extreme conditions.

Unlike conventional fountains that rely on electricity from power outlets or batteries, solar fountains utilize photovoltaic (PV) cells to convert sunlight into electrical energy. This energy then powers a small pump that circulates water through the fountain.
